Information Gain: Why LiFePO4 is the Gold Standard for Emergency Backup

For B2B procurement, the primary concern is "Total Cost of Ownership" (TCO). While Lead-Acid batteries have lower initial costs, LiFePO4 (Lithium Iron Phosphate) technology provides over 6,000 cycles at 80% Depth of Discharge (DOD). In an emergency power scenario, this translates to 10-15 years of maintenance-free operation, whereas Lead-Acid typically requires replacement every 3 years. Furthermore, the thermal stability of LFP chemistry virtually eliminates the risk of thermal runaway, a critical safety factor for indoor industrial installations.

Global Procurement Strategies for B2B Buyers

Key considerations for sourcing emergency power batteries at scale.

1. Certification Compliance

Ensure suppliers hold UN38.3, CE, and IEC 62619 certifications. These are mandatory for international logistics and insurance coverage in industrial facilities.

2. Scalability & Modularity

Procure systems that allow for "stackable" expansion. As business energy needs grow, your battery bank should be able to increase capacity without replacing the entire infrastructure.

3. BMS Transparency

The "brain" of the battery is the BMS. Buyers should demand systems with open communication protocols (like RS485/CAN) for integration with existing building management software.

Q: What is the main advantage of LiFePO4 over NCM batteries for emergency backup?
A: LiFePO4 offers superior safety (higher thermal runaway temperature) and significantly longer cycle life (6000+ vs 1500), making it ideal for stationary energy storage where safety and longevity are prioritized over extreme energy density.
